Picking Your Coverage: Key Factors to Consider When Comparing Health Insurance

Navigating the world of health insurance can be a daunting task. With so many options available, it's crucial to meticulously compare coverage to find the best fit for your needs. Here are some key factors to consider when making your decision:

  • Premiums: This is the amount you pay each month for your health insurance coverage.
  • Co-payments: These are the amounts you'll have to foot before your insurance starts paying for your medical expenses.
  • Coverage percentages: This refers to the percentage of medical expenses that you're liable for after meeting your deductible.
  • Provider list: Understand which physicians are included in your insurance network.
  • Pharmacy benefits: If you take prescription pharmaceuticals, make sure your plan offers adequate coverage for your formulary.

Taking the time to research these factors will assist you to arrive at an informed decision about which health insurance plan is right for you.
